When I decided I wanted to do 2nd Gen Camaro my goal was to find a survivor car that we could turn into something cool. Originally I was looking for a car just like this one ( exactly as I love this color ).

This Gordon Rojewski's 1967 Camaro and I am telling you it's my dream car.

http://i1216.photobucket.com/albums/...psd31de1dc.jpg

Then at Good-Guys Columbus the guys at Greening Automotive showed up with this beast. And of course it set the wheels in motion again.

http://garagescene.net/gallery3/var/...0%28275%29.JPG

The goal was to have nice paint but not perfect. Just nice. Kenny of course being who Kenny is kept making it nicer and nicer. I'm not worried about scratches dings or small dents on this car as it will add to the character that I so want on the car.

I want people to walk up to the car and see all of the little details that Kenny and the guys did at the shop. The Engine bay has turned out way better then I could have imagined and when you see it with the red MSD coils I hope everyone feels the same way about as I do.

As for the interior I wanted to do Black with Red Accents on Syborg but it just fit the project. So this project had to have all the interior I have been thinking about for years. The cool part is this is just the first version of the interior and the final version is so over the top that I can't wait to start on that version.

I am also looking forward to building the new Scott Mock Subframe up and I am hoping I can convince Al's kids to come over and help me detail out the suspension components like they are doing on there 5th gen Camaro. I have a few crazy idea's for it as well.
